61 DEVICE FOR REPOSITIONING BONE FRACTURE FRAGMENTS EP15766484.8 2015-09-18 EP3197379B1 2018-10-24 GÖCKERITZ, Stefan; KRICKEBERG, Thomas; KATZENSTEIN, Bernhard
A device for repositioning bone fracture fragments is disclosed. The device has a carrier assembly and a first arm assembly attached to the carrier assembly, the first arm assembly configured to hold a first bone fracture fragment. The device also has a second arm assembly attached to the carrier assembly, the second arm assembly configured to hold a second bone fracture fragment. The device further has an actuator assembly configured to adjust the second arm assembly, and an operating assembly configured to control an adjustment of the second arm assembly via the actuator assembly. The operating assembly is a manually operatable operating assembly.
62 DISPOSITIF PORTATIF D'AMPLIFICATION D'UN EFFORT AXIAL EP15808150.5 2015-12-09 EP3240657A1 2017-11-08 GARREC, Philippe
The invention relates to a portable device (1) for amplifying an axial force applied to a tool, which includes: means (100) for linking the device to a user; means (2) for guiding the tool (4) in translation along a longitudinal axis (X); means for actuating the tool, including a drum (5) provided with a motor (6) and a rope (7) rigidly connected to the tool (4) and forming at least one turn (8) around the drum (5); and means for controlling the actuating means in order to apply a force to the tool in response to a force provided by the user via a control member. The means (100) for linking the device to the user and the means (2) for guiding the tool (4) in translation allow the tool (4) to rotate freely about the longitudinal axis (X) and about at least one axis (Z, Y) extending in a plane (P) which is normal to the longitudinal axis (X).
63 Planetary manipulator for PVD coating system EP12173821.5 2012-06-27 EP2540860A2 2013-01-02 Neal, James W.

A coating system (10) includes a coating source (40) and a planetary manipulator assembly (11) that includes a first driveshaft (12) capable of receiving rotational input, a sun gear (14) rotationally fixed to the first driveshaft, a planetary gear (16) engaged with the sun gear, a second driveshaft (18) rotationally fixed to the planetary gear such that torque is transmitted from the sun gear to the planetary gear, a support shaft (24) operatively engaged with the second driveshaft, a carrier body (34) supporting the planetary gear relative to the sun gear, a third driveshaft (28) capable of receiving rotational input, and a drive gear (30) rotationally fixed to the third driveshaft. The support shaft is arranged substantially perpendicular to the second driveshaft. The carrier body is rotatable by the drive gear about a common axis (A) with the sun gear, and rotation of the carrier body rotates the planetary gear and the second driveshaft about the sun gear.

64 TOOL FOR USE WITH SHIPPING CONTAINERS AND METHODS OF USING THE SAME US15603390 2017-05-23 US20170334061A1 2017-11-23 Benjamin Gallup; Daniel Walker; Gino Kahaunaele; Nathan Ball
Devices and methods for creating a secure overhead anchor from which to perform tasks such as climbing, hauling, lifting, and rescuing tasks with respect to shipping containers (e.g., intermodal containers) are described herein. The disclosure relates to a device that can be placed, for example, into corner castings on standardized shipping containers at a distance, for example by a pole or other comparable component, and which can securely fit into the standardized corner castings of a shipping container even when a twistlock device or similar component is installed in the casting to hold the target container to another container above or below it. A head of the device can be rotated between a first configuration for inserting the device into the casting, and a second configuration for securing the device to the casting. Methods of using the device are also provided.

67 Handheld robot for orthopedic surgery and control method thereof US14228726 2014-03-28 US09561082B2 2017-02-07 Ping-Lang Yen; Shuo-Suei Hung
The present invention provides a handheld robot for orthopedic surgery and a control method thereof. The handheld robot of the present invention includes a main body, a grip, a kinematic mechanism, a tool connector, a tool, a force sensor and a positioning unit. The handheld robot of the present invention combines the position/orientation information of the tool acquired by the positioning unit with the force/torque information acquired by the force sensor, and utilizes the combined information to adjust the position of the tool so as to keep the tool within the range/path of a predetermined operation plan. In this way, the precision of the orthopedic surgery can be enhanced, and the error occurred during the surgery can be minimized.

70 Tool for inserting containers into ice US13971480 2013-08-20 US09114523B2 2015-08-25 Timothy D. Crawford
Tools for inserting containers into ice are disclosed herein. An embodiment of a tool includes a first end and a second end. A ring is located proximate the first end. The ring has a hole, wherein a container is receivable in the hole. The tool has a first state when no container is received in the hole and a second state when a container is received in the hole. At least one sheet extends between the ring and the second end, the sheet forms a substantially conical shape when the tool is in the first state and a less conical shape when the tool is in the second state. An opening is located proximate the second end, wherein the container exits the tool via the opening.

74 Hitch-coupling tool US14049036 2013-10-08 US09050720B2 2015-06-09 Robert Melvin; Leland Stanford Davis, III
A compact, lightweight hitch-coupling tool is designed to lift, move, and align a hitch-head assembly via two or more points/regions of contact with a hitch ball. When a user moves a hitch-head assembly via the hitch-coupling tool of the present invention, the assembly's mass is evenly distributed through the center of the head of the tool allowing a user to easily maneuver large hitch-head assemblies with one hand.
75 Merchandising grapple and method US14044074 2013-10-02 US08727405B2 2014-05-20 Anthony L. Cameron; Kimberly A. Wright
A merchandising grapple is disclosed for removing retail items such as beverage cans, bottles, boxes, and the like from shipping containers in groups and placing them in groups on display shelves within a retail establishment. The grapple has spaced features that receive and hold the items in groups of several items and may have a handle for gripping the grapple and a slip joint for adjusting a width of the grapple. A method includes stocking display shelves by removing items in groups from shipping containers and placing them in groups on display shelves.

77 POSITIONING DEVICE AND ARTICULATION ASSEMBLY FOR REMOTE POSITIONING OF A TOOL US13689682 2012-11-29 US20130165908A1 2013-06-27 Craig Purdy; David Cole; Bretton Swope
A device for use in guiding the position of a surgical tool from a remote location is disclosed. The device includes a handle, an elongate shaft mounted on the handle, an elongate articulation assembly carried at its proximal end to the shaft and adapted to receive the surgical tool at the assembly's distal end, and a cable operatively connecting the handle to the articulation assembly. The position of the articulation assembly is controlled by rotating a knob on the handle, which moves the articulation into different angled configurations depending on whether the knob is rotated in clockwise or counterclockwise directions.

80 Telescoping display device US350165 1989-05-11 US4953905A 1990-09-04 Abraham Cohen
An elongate message holding device consisting of telescoping conical segments surrounded by a fluid-tight cylindrical housing. An axially, centrally located conical segment is provided with a clasp which can be used to hold a card or note upon which desired information can be placed. At another end of the telescoping segments is provided a fluid input into which a fluid, e.g. air, may be blown to cause the axially located conical segment to advance in the same direction in which the pressurized air is inputted. After the axial located conical segment has advanced to an opposite end of the cylindrical housing, its base will engage an end of the conical segment which concentrically surrounds the axially located segment to advance the next annular segment and to permit the next annular segment to receive fluid input form the fluid input opening from a mouth piece. This process of advance of the conical segments repeats as each successive conical segment reaches the clasp end of the cylindrical device until all concentric cylindrical segments have expanded in the direction of fluid input to create an elongate structure having the general appearance of a pole.
